Ronghua Hu is a researcher specializing in robotics and computer vision, with a particular focus on efficient object manipulation. Their most notable contribution is the development of a detection-driven 3D masking technique for object grasping, published in 2023. This work addresses a critical challenge in robotics: enabling robots to grasp objects quickly and accurately in cluttered environments. By integrating object detection with 3D masking, Hu's method reduces computational overhead while maintaining high precision, making it highly suitable for real-time applications.
